Pie Chart DI Sets

Pie charts (circular charts showing proportions) appear in DI sets periodically.

  • CAT 2018: Slot 1 had a straightforward Pie-Chart DI set (considered easy), likely involving reading percentage segments.
  • CAT 2017: No pie chart set; featured a bar graph instead.
  • CAT 2019: No standard pie chart; included a radar chart (more complex).
  • CAT 2020–2021: No pure pie chart reported.
  • CAT 2022–2023: Possibly included pie or donut charts as part of mixed DI sets. Testfunda notes that 2024 had more data-driven sets including graphs.

Key Insights:

  • Pie chart sets appear roughly once every few years (e.g., 2018, possibly 2023).
  • Even when not present as a full set, pie charts may be embedded in mixed-data sets.
  • While not guaranteed annually, pie charts are part of the DI repertoire and should be prepared for interpretation.

The multi-layered pie-chart below shows the sales of LED television sets for a big retail electronics outlet during 2016 and 2017. The outer layer shows the monthly sales during this period, with each label showing the month followed by sales figure of that month. For some months, the sales figures are not given in the chart. The middle-layer shows quarter-wise aggregate sales figures (in some cases, aggregate quarter-wise sales numbers are not given next to the quarter). The innermost layer shows annual sales. It is known that the sales figures during the three months of the second quarter (April, May, June) of 2016 form an arithmetic progression, as do the three monthly sales figures in the fourth quarter (October, November, December) of that year.
